Growth Dynamics: Drivers, Challenges, and Opportunities Macroeconomic and Geopolitical Factors Regional Security Environment: Heightened tensions with North Korea and strategic alliances with the U.S. bolster South Korea’s maritime defense investments, emphasizing speedboats’ role in rapid response and patrol missions. Defense Budget Trends: South Korea’s defense budget has increased by approximately 4% annually, with a dedicated portion allocated to naval modernization, including speedboats. Technological Advancements: Emphasis on stealth, automation, and sensor integration enhances speedboat capabilities, aligning with modern warfare requirements. Industry-Specific Drivers Maritime Security and Patrol Needs: The necessity for quick interdiction, border patrol, and coastal surveillance sustains demand for high-speed, agile vessels. Indigenous Manufacturing Capabilities: South Korea’s advanced shipbuilding industry, led by players like Hyundai Heavy Industries and Daewoo Shipbuilding & Marine Engineering, supports domestic procurement and innovation. Technological Innovation: Integration of AI, autonomous navigation, and advanced weapon systems opens new avenues for market growth. Emerging Opportunities and Disruptive Technologies Autonomous and Unmanned Speedboats: Growing R&D investments aim to develop unmanned vessels for reconnaissance and patrol, reducing risk to personnel. System Integration and Interoperability: Cross-platform compatibility with larger naval assets and joint operations enhances operational effectiveness. Export Potential: South Korea’s technological prowess positions it as a potential exporter of advanced speedboats to allied nations in Asia-Pacific and beyond. Market Ecosystem and Operational Framework Key Product Categories Patrol Speedboats: Designed for coastal surveillance, border patrol, and search-and-rescue missions. Fast Attack Craft (FAC): Equipped with weaponry for offensive operations, including missile and torpedo systems. Interceptor Vessels: Focused on rapid response to maritime threats and interdiction tasks. Stakeholders and Demand-Supply Framework Primary Stakeholders: South Korean Navy, defense procurement agencies, domestic shipbuilders, and technology providers. Suppliers and Manufacturers: Local shipyards, component suppliers (engines, sensors, weapon systems), and R&D institutions. End-Users: Military operational units, coast guard agencies, and allied forces involved in joint maritime security initiatives. Operational Dynamics The market operates through a demand-supply framework driven by government procurement cycles, strategic defense reviews, and technological upgrades. The procurement process involves multi-year defense acquisition programs, with emphasis on domestically produced vessels to ensure security and technological sovereignty. Value Chain Analysis Raw Material Sourcing High-strength composites, marine-grade steel, and lightweight alloys form the core materials, sourced from global suppliers specializing in naval-grade materials. Advanced sensors, radar systems, and weaponry are procured from specialized defense technology firms, often through government-to-government agreements or direct procurement. Manufacturing and Assembly South Korea’s leading shipbuilders leverage modular construction techniques, integrating hulls, propulsion systems, and combat modules in a phased manner. Automation and digital twin technologies enhance precision and reduce lead times. Distribution and Deployment Vessels are delivered directly to military bases or regional naval commands, with ongoing lifecycle support provided through maintenance, upgrades, and training services. Strategic partnerships with regional defense agencies facilitate export and joint development projects. Revenue Models and Lifecycle Services Revenue primarily derives from initial procurement contracts, with recurring income from maintenance, spare parts, upgrades, and training services. Lifecycle management includes modernization programs, sensor and weapon system upgrades, and autonomous system integration, ensuring prolonged vessel relevance. Adoption Trends and Use Cases South Korea’s speedboats are predominantly deployed for coastal patrol, maritime interdiction, and reconnaissance missions. Recent shifts include increased integration with drone systems for surveillance, and the adoption of autonomous vessels for risk mitigation in high-threat zones. Use cases encompass border security along the Northern Limit Line, anti-smuggling operations, and joint exercises with allied navies. Consumption patterns show a preference for modular, upgradeable vessels to adapt to evolving threats.
